When he arrived at Flamengo, Luxemburgo was direct in his plans to lead the team: to secure a spot in the 2011 Copa Sudamericana. With a slim mathematical chance of reaching the Libertadores, the coach told his players they should think upward, not downward, as had been the case. And in two matches, this has already paid off.
The psychological factor seems to have really kicked in, and against Atlético-GO and Avaí, Flamengo earned four points. If this average holds until the end of the championship, a spot in the South American will be guaranteed.
"The idea of securing a spot in the Copa Sudamericana helped a lot. Before, the team played with the relegation zone in mind, forgetting that they could achieve better things. We're growing with this mindset, and we're really close to the Copa Sudamericana. Luxa has helped a lot in this moment," said Kleberson, praising the red-and-black team's attitude in recent matches.
"We won four points and could have come away with two wins. But, even with a less than perfect second half against Avaí, you can see that the team has improved," the midfielder assessed.
With three home games in a row (Inter, Vasco, and Corinthians), everyone at Flamengo expects to come out on top. While respecting their opponents, the players know that victories against teams higher up in the table bring them ever closer to their ultimate goal.
"We have home games, but they're three tough matches. We have to be fully focused. The players are highly motivated and eager to achieve these results. The teams we'll play are ahead of us, and with a win, we can close the gap on them. We'll work hard to achieve that. I'm sure we'll achieve positive results," concluded Kleberson.
